A DAD has been jailed after threatening a witness in a police investigation.

David Atherton was locked up at Liverpool Crown Court after admitting a charge of witness intimidation.

The court heard from prosecutor Christopher Hopkins how the 59-year-old threatened to ‘wipe out’ a shop worker.

This came after he made an official complaint about the defendant’s son to the police.

The defendant attended the store in Bewsey on September 24 last year and confronted the witness over the report.

Atherton threatened to ‘sort him out’ and ‘wipe him out’.

He later admitted that his actions were threatening and intimidating, and that he acted with an intention to thereby obstruct, pervert or interfere with justice.

Jim Smith, defending, told the court that his client was sorry for his behaviour and had been drinking alcohol beforehand that day.

Atherton, of Longshaw Street in Bewsey, was sentenced by judge Garrett Byrne to 16 months immediate imprisonment.
